Transaction 721c44cf76c73a77ac3fc71c5cb80dcee004dcf8de0c920318eeac738206fe29

2 Input
2 Outputs
  • 721c44cf76c73a77ac3fc71c5cb80dcee004dcf8de0c920318eeac738206fe29:0
  • value  13118539
    address  1HQm4rj5hqEnLAEBNhcfEU79KMXQBufuV7
  • 721c44cf76c73a77ac3fc71c5cb80dcee004dcf8de0c920318eeac738206fe29:1
  • value  9978
    address  1JACQDxK1jM4sm1mva2G6PaRdLKQZnUvQw